Airbus starts assembly on new aircraft

Airbus has started the assembly of its first A350-100 with the fuselage as the first component to be built.

Premium Aerotec delivered the fuselage section to Hamburg, where it will be equipped and moved onto Saint-Nazaire.
 
The A350-1000 willl measure 74 metres nose to tail, seating 366 passengers for journeys up to 8,000 nautical miles.
 
Assembly began in August this year, with final assembly starting early next year.
 
There have been 169 firm orders made for the new aircraft, by nine customers.
 
The first deliveries of the new aircraft are scheduled to begin mid-2017.
